Output 72f5942f4f96ff3a4e573f7282b8808f7f04e8791e09e1a5a80da3403e77a320:0

value
669746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c43ee1bbe873d3ed7ce935c268567ebfb0817a36 OP_EQUAL
address
3KafhF9YFPTk5p1qrNRxk3Na7vgubGFUMX
transaction
72f5942f4f96ff3a4e573f7282b8808f7f04e8791e09e1a5a80da3403e77a320
confirmations
171928
spent
true